数字货币,也称为虚拟货币或加密货币,是利用密码学生成并验证交易的金融工具。与传统货币不同,数字货币通常是去中心化的,通过区块链技术或其他分布式账本技术进行管理与运营。比特币是最著名的数字货币之一,而以太坊等其他货币也在市场上具有相当的影响力。
数字货币的加密流程包含多个步骤,涉及到密钥生成、交易验证、区块生成等多个环节。每个环节都利用复杂的算法和协议来确保交易的安全性和信息的完整性。
加密流程可以大致分为以下几个关键步骤:
数字货币的加密技术主要依赖于一些核心算法,包括哈希算法、非对称加密算法等。例如,比特币使用SHA-256哈希算法来确保交易的安全性和数据的完整性。同时,利用椭圆曲线密码学(ECC)进行密钥生成和验证。
由于数字货币的去中心化特性,其安全性受到多种因素的影响,包括网络攻击、用户行为和技术缺陷等。因此,了解数字货币的加密流程可以帮助用户识别潜在的风险并采取必要的安全防护措施。
数字货币确保交易安全的方式主要是通过密码学的方法。这些方法包括使用公钥基础设施、哈希函数以及时间戳等,使得每一笔交易都可以被追踪和验证。用户在进行交易时利用自己的私钥进行数字签名,而其他网络参与者则利用公钥来验证这一签名。
区块链是以区块的方式存储数据的一种分布式数据库技术。它通过去中心化的共识机制,使得所有交易的记录都被保存在网络中的每一个节点上,确保数据的不可篡改性和透明度。每当进行新的交易时,都会生成一个新的区块并链接到之前的区块,从而形成一个链条。
密钥在数字货币交易中至关重要,私钥是用户控制其数字资产的唯一凭证,任何持有私钥的人都可以访问和控制对应的资产。因此,保护私钥的安全性对于防止资产被盗是至关重要的。同时,公钥则用于生成接收地址,并验证交易的签名。
数字货币交易的隐私性是一个备受关注的话题。在一些公链上,交易信息虽然是透明的,但用户的身份并不直接与账户地址关联。然而,在一些情况下,交易数据的分析仍然可能导致用户身份的识别,因此对于隐私敏感的用户,可能需要使用一些隐私币如门罗币等进行交易。
随着技术的不断进步和金融市场的发展,数字货币的未来充满可能性。去中心化金融(DeFi)的兴起、数字资产的合规性问题、以及CBDC(中央银行数字货币)等话题都是未来研究和发展的热点。借助于区块链技术的优势,数字货币有望在全球经济中发挥越来越重要的作用。
通过以上段落和问题解答的详细介绍,我们已经初步梳理了数字货币加密流程的概念及其相关问题。希望这一内容可以帮助您更深入地理解数字货币及其加密流程。